The best web frameworks and whether they fit your project
A web framework is a software scaffolding for developing web applications. It provides features such as routing, authentication, data processing, error handling, and template rendering. With a web framework, developers don't have to program recurring tasks from scratch every time. The framework also defines an application's structure, architecture, and lifecycle, ensuring high code consistency.

Web Frameworks: Key Takeaways
- A Web Framework is a technical framework that standardizes and accelerates recurring tasks in web development.
- Web Frameworks are distinguished by their area of application into frontend, backend, and full-stack.
- Currently, web frameworks based on JavaScript / TypeScript dominate.
- The choice depends on your project goals, team knowledge, and long-term maintainability. There is no one-size-fits-all framework.
What are the most important web framework categories?
Web frameworks can be broadly divided into three groups: Frontend, Backend, and Full-Stack frameworks. These differ in the tasks they perform during the development process and where they are executed.
All three categories pursue the same goal: to reduce development effort and create a stable, reusable structure for web applications.
- Frontend frameworks control the display and interaction in the browser. They determine how user interfaces are built, rendered, and updated. Well-known examples include React, Vue.js, Angular, and Svelte.
- Backend frameworks run on the server. They process data, manage databases, interfaces, and authentication. Examples include Laravel, Django, FastAPI, NestJS, Spring Boot, and ASP.NET Core. They are responsible for an application's business logic, security, and performance.
- Full-Stack Frameworks connect both layers and allow for the development of frontend and backend code within a single system. Typical examples include Next.js (based on React), Nuxt (based on Vue), Remix, and Meteor. These frameworks leverage modern web standards and support server-side rendering or hybrid architectures.
Which web frameworks are most commonly used?
Surveys and usage data indicate that frameworks from the JavaScript, Python, PHP, Java, and .NET ecosystems are primarily used.
Most Commonly Used Frontend Frameworks
- React
React is the most widely used framework for user interfaces. It is based on components and a Virtual DOM and forms the foundation of many modern web applications.
- Version 19 introduces simplified Form and Action APIs as well as improved integration of Server Components.
- Strengths: Vast ecosystem, stable development, broad support from tools and libraries.
- Suitable for: Scalable user interfaces, large development teams, and projects with existing React components.
- Less suitable for: If a highly prescriptive architectural model is desired. In such cases, Angular or Next.js offer more structure.
- Angular
Angular is a full-fledged frontend framework with a clear architecture, dependency injection, and integrated routing.
- Version 20 relies on "Zoneless Change Detection" for higher performance and simplified server-side rendering processes.
- Strengths: Consistent structure, robust toolchain, long-term Google support.
- Suitable for: Large enterprise projects, portals, and applications with strict architectural and quality requirements.
- Less suitable for: For small teams or projects that want or need to be more agile in development.
- Vue.js
Vue is a progressive framework with simple syntax and excellent developer experience.
- Version 3.5 improves performance and typing, especially in combination with Vite.
- Strengths: Low entry barrier, modular architecture, good performance.
- Suitable for: Small to medium web projects, dashboards, and marketing pages.
- Less suitable for: If company policies require a long-established enterprise technology.
- Svelte
Svelte uses a compiler approach: components are transformed into efficient JavaScript code at build time.
- Version 5 introduces the new reactivity model 'Runes' as well as asynchronous functions.
- Strengths: Very small bundles, high performance, modern architecture.
- Suitable for: Performance-critical frontends, interactive landing pages, or web apps with low resource consumption.
- Less suitable for: For large teams that rely on an extensive ecosystem.
Most used backend frameworks
- Laravel (PHP)
Laravel is one of the most widely used PHP frameworks, known for productivity and a large ecosystem.
- Laravel 12: simplified app skeleton, updated HTTP kernel structure.
- Strengths: rapid development, clear syntax, broad ecosystem.
- Suitable for: Business applications and web portals for SMEs.
- Less suitable for: Projects with high performance or JVM requirements.
- Django (Python)
Django follows the "Batteries included" principle, providing a complete framework including ORM, admin interface, and security features.
- Django 5.2: LTS 4.2 support until April 2026.
- Strengths: strong security, stable architecture, established community.
- Suitable for: portals, intranets, and heavily data-driven web applications.
- Less suitable for: high-performance APIs or asynchronous workloads.
- FastAPI (Python)
FastAPI is a modern framework for asynchronous APIs and relies on Pydantic and type safety.
- Rapidly growing, +5 percentage points in Stack Overflow Survey 2025.
- Strengths: high performance, OpenAPI generation, easy integration into ML/AI pipelines.
- Suitable for: API services, microservices, and AI backends.
- Less suitable for: classic monoliths with an admin interface.
- NestJS (Node/TypeScript)
NestJS offers a structured architecture for TypeScript and relies on modules, decorators, and dependency injection.
- NestJS 11 with Express 5 as standard.
- Strengths: clear architecture, microservice support, integration with Kafka and GraphQL.
- Suitable for: Enterprise APIs in a JavaScript/TypeScript environment.
- Less suitable for: small projects with a minimal setup approach.
- Spring Boot (Java)
Spring Boot remains the standard for enterprise Java backends, offering extensive tooling and long-term support.
- Spring Boot 3.5, compatible with Java 25 LTS.
- New features: improved Native Image support, enhanced observability tools.
- Strengths: Stability, security, scalability.
- Suitable for: large enterprises with an existing JVM stack.
- Less suitable for: small projects with limited resources.
- ASP.NET Core (C#/.NET)
ASP.NET Core is the modern web platform in the Microsoft ecosystem and runs cross-platform.
- ASP.NET Core 10, LTS, Release November 2025.
- What's new: Blazor updates, improved OpenAPI integration, optimizations for Minimal APIs.
- Strengths: high performance, extensive tool support (Visual Studio, Azure).
- Suitable for: companies with .NET infrastructure or a cloud-first strategy.
- Less suitable for: projects without a Microsoft stack or licensing environment.
Most used full-stack frameworks
- Next.js
Next.js is based on React and is the most widely used full-stack framework in the JavaScript ecosystem. It combines server-side rendering, static site generation, and modern API routes.
- Version 15 fully supports React 19, Server Actions, and the new caching system.
- Strengths: Production-ready architecture, SEO benefits, easy integration of edge deployments.
- Suitable for: projects that aim to bundle frontend and backend logic into a single system – such as SaaS platforms or content websites.
- Less suitable for: When backend technologies outside the JavaScript stack are to be used.
- Nuxt
Nuxt is the Vue-based counterpart to Next.js, offering a similar concept with server-side rendering and a modular structure.
- Version 3.13 supports multi-app setups and prepares for the transition to Nuxt 4.
- Strengths: Mature architecture, good performance, strong integration with Vite and Nitro.
- Suitable for: Developers who already work with Vue and want to implement projects with server-side rendering.
- Less suitable for: For teams that rely on React-based toolchains.
- Remix
Remix focuses on web standards and progressive enhancement. It uses classic form and HTTP mechanisms instead of proprietary APIs.
- Version 3 is being rolled out with a simplified project structure.
- Strengths: Standard-compliant, performant, clear data flow.
- Suitable for: Applications that should adhere closely to web standards.
- Less suitable for: If complex server-side components or React Server Features are required.
- Meteor
Meteor is an integrated JavaScript framework for real-time applications.
- Version 3.3 relies on Node 20 and no longer uses Fibers, which improves performance and maintainability.
- Strengths: rapid Prototyping, integrated account and real-time features
- Suitable for: prototypes, startups, or applications with live data.
- Less suitable for: Large projects with separate technology stacks.
Web Framework Comparison
Choosing the Right Web Framework
The choice of web framework is a crucial determinant for any web project. Architecture, language, maintainability, and hosting requirements mutually influence each other and determine how scalable and future-proof your application will be.
At Axisbits, we have already completed numerous web development projects and platforms, marketplaces, apps, and web apps created. You can find successfully completed development projects in our Portfolio.
If you've already formulated ideas for your development project but are encountering limitations in terms of time commitment and development expertise, we can help. Get in touch with us! Our team will show you how we can support you and whether partnering for development is the right solution.
{{fs-btn-cta}}
Wir schaffen leistungsstarke Plattformen und Websites für Startups, Scale-Ups und KMUs, von Konzept bis Go-Live.
We advise you on building and create powerful software & apps for startups, scale-ups, and SMEs, from concept to go-live.
Web Frameworks – Frequently Asked Questions
React ist eine Bibliothek für den Aufbau von Benutzeroberflächen. Next.js ist ein darauf aufbauendes Framework, das zusätzliche Funktionen wie Routing, serverseitiges Rendering und API-Endpunkte bereitstellt. React kann allein oder innerhalb eines Frameworks wie Next.js verwendet werden.
For small teams with JavaScript knowledge, Vue 3 or Svelte 5 are suitable, as they offer a shallow learning curve and require little configuration. For the backend, Laravel and FastAPI are recommended because they allow for rapid productive results.
A full-stack framework like Next.js or Nuxt makes sense when the frontend and backend need to work closely together, for example, for SaaS platforms or content websites with dynamic components. This allows the entire development and deployment process to be managed within a unified stack.
As long as security and LTS updates are available, a framework can continue to be used without issues. A switch only becomes relevant when support cycles end or new language versions are no longer compatible, typically after 3 to 5 years.
More articles

According to the PwC report Digital Product Development 2025, so-called 'Digital Champions' – companies with a high level of digital maturity – are already expecting and achieving an efficiency increase of 31% and a 20% reduction in operating costs.

IT modernization is about eliminating technical debt that stifles your innovation. In many companies, outdated systems consume up to 80% of the IT budget solely for maintenance and also pose significant security risks. Strategic modernization frees up your resources and creates the necessary data infrastructure to leverage modern software and AI.

Do you optimize your website based on gut feeling, but the conversion rate remains stubbornly low? The problem: You don't know what your visitors are really doing, where they're clicking, and when they're jumping off. In this article, you'll learn how website heat maps reveal user behavior and how to measurably increase your conversion rate with color-coded user data.